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Skripten / Logik
    4. Blockly
    5. [gelöst] KNX Szenen im iobroker auswerten

    NEWS

    • Wir empfehlen: Node.js 22.x

    • Neuer Blog: Fotos und Eindrücke aus Solingen

    • ioBroker goes Matter ... Matter Adapter in Stable

    [gelöst] KNX Szenen im iobroker auswerten

    This topic has been deleted. Only users with topic management privileges can see it.
    • L
      lessthanmore @mhuber last edited by

      @mhuber Mit den knx Adaptern bekommst du eigentlich alle Gruppenadressen direkt in den ioBroker.
      Mit node-red und der ultimate knx node musst du dir die Gruppenadressen mehr oder weniger einzeln in den ioB ziehen sofern du sie dort benötigst.
      Ich bspw. nutze node-red zur knx Anbindung aber dennoch blockly für die Logik, da ich es einfacher finde.

      mickym 1 Reply Last reply Reply Quote 0
      • mickym
        mickym Most Active @mhuber last edited by

        @mhuber Kann Dir gerne helfen und auch die kleine Node-Red Community hier unter iobroker

        Falls Du noch nie mit Node.Red gearbeitet hast, hier gibts auch einen Blog als Einstieg:
        https://www.smarthome-tricks.de/uebersicht-iobroker-node-red/

        ist zwar schon älter, aber die Grundfunktionen funktionieren immer noch so.

        1 Reply Last reply Reply Quote 0
        • mickym
          mickym Most Active last edited by mickym

          Ob NodeRed oder Blockly einfacher ist - da gibts geteilte Meinungen. Bilde Dir lieber eine eigene Meinung.

          Hier hat sich erst wieder mal ein User überzeugen lassen: https://forum.iobroker.net/post/971387

          M 1 Reply Last reply Reply Quote 0
          • M
            mhuber @mickym last edited by

            @mickym sagte in KNX Szenen im iobroker auswerten:

            Ob NodeRed oder Blockly einfacher ist - da gibts geteilte Meinungen. Bilde Dir lieber eine eigene Meinung.

            Hier hat sich erst wieder mal ein User überzeugen lassen: https://forum.iobroker.net/post/971387

            mach ich fix und übrigens danke danke danke! Hat so geklappt, hätt gleich mal hier rein schreiben sollen, war mir aber zu peinlich die Frage. Und so schnell die Antworten und Lösungen, das ist der Hammer 🙂

            1 Reply Last reply Reply Quote 0
            • mickym
              mickym Most Active @lessthanmore last edited by mickym

              @lessthanmore sagte in KNX Szenen im iobroker auswerten:

              @mhuber Mit den knx Adaptern bekommst du eigentlich alle Gruppenadressen direkt in den ioBroker.
              Mit node-red und der ultimate knx node musst du dir die Gruppenadressen mehr oder weniger einzeln in den ioB ziehen sofern du sie dort benötigst.
              Ich bspw. nutze node-red zur knx Anbindung aber dennoch blockly für die Logik, da ich es einfacher finde.

              Du kannst wie gesagt weiter mit dem KNX Adapter im iobroker arbeiten - aber als Logikmaschine muss man deswegen noch lange nicht Blockly verwenden. Wie gesagt das Beste aus 2 Welten. 😉 Schließlich kannst Du mit NodeRed auch auf jeden Datenpunkt zugreifen - dafür muss man keine KNX Nodes verwenden.

              L 1 Reply Last reply Reply Quote 0
              • L
                lessthanmore @mickym last edited by

                @mickym Ich nutze keinen knx Adapter, sondern die knx ultimate node.
                Ich sagte nur dass für mich blockly als Logikmaschine einfacher war und ich deswegen beides nutze, blockly und node-red.

                1 Reply Last reply Reply Quote 0
                • M
                  mhuber @mhuber last edited by

                  @mhuber

                  @mhuber sagte in KNX Szenen im iobroker auswerten:

                  @mickym sagte in KNX Szenen im iobroker auswerten:

                  Ob NodeRed oder Blockly einfacher ist - da gibts geteilte Meinungen. Bilde Dir lieber eine eigene Meinung.

                  Hier hat sich erst wieder mal ein User überzeugen lassen: https://forum.iobroker.net/post/971387

                  mach ich fix und übrigens danke danke danke! Hat so geklappt, hätt gleich mal hier rein schreiben sollen, war mir aber zu peinlich die Frage. Und so schnell die Antworten und Lösungen, das ist der Hammer 🙂

                  @mhuber sagte in KNX Szenen im iobroker auswerten:

                  @mickym sagte in KNX Szenen im iobroker auswerten:

                  Ob NodeRed oder Blockly einfacher ist - da gibts geteilte Meinungen. Bilde Dir lieber eine eigene Meinung.

                  Hier hat sich erst wieder mal ein User überzeugen lassen: https://forum.iobroker.net/post/971387

                  mach ich fix und übrigens danke danke danke! Hat so geklappt, hätt gleich mal hier rein schreiben sollen, war mir aber zu peinlich die Frage. Und so schnell die Antworten und Lösungen, das ist der Hammer 🙂

                  @mhuber sagte in KNX Szenen im iobroker auswerten:

                  @mickym

                  @mickym sagte in KNX Szenen im iobroker auswerten:

                  @mhuber Tja - ich hasse Blockly ja genau deswegen. 😉

                  49cec769-79b7-489c-abe5-d79cf008a7a2-image.png

                  findest Du unter System

                  ah danke! Aber verwendet Blockly oder nimmst was anderes?

                  noch eine Frage wenn ich darf, hast Du eine Idee wie ich so eine Szene auch aufrufen kann? Habs mit Text versucht, geht nicht....nur einen Wert von 7 auch nicht....Ideen?

                  8907be50-0d17-4ddc-8242-37b9343ce94d-image.png

                  mickym 1 Reply Last reply Reply Quote 0
                  • mickym
                    mickym Most Active @mhuber last edited by

                    @mhuber Was meinst Du denn mit Aufrufen, welchen Datenpunkt Du im knx Adapter wie beschreiben musst? - Weiss ich leider nicht, da ich kein knx habe und auch diesen Adapter nicht nutze - im Prinzip kannst du es ja direkt in der Oberfläche unter Objekte im iobroker Admin ausprobieren. Wenn Du es dann weißt wie es geht, dann kannst Du es ja im Blockly ansteuern.

                    M 1 Reply Last reply Reply Quote 0
                    • M
                      mhuber @mickym last edited by

                      @mickym welchen Datenpunkt weiß ich schon, auch mit Welchem Wert, eigentlich gleich wie beim auslesen, nur mit Text gehts nicht mit Wert auch nicht da ja auch ein Text dabei ist....

                      mickym 1 Reply Last reply Reply Quote 0
                      • mickym
                        mickym Most Active @mhuber last edited by mickym

                        @mhuber Na dann schreib mir halt mal rein - was man reinschreiben muss. Dann musst halt eine Zahl reinschreiben, wenn es mit Text nicht geht. In dem Attribut steht doch schon eine Zahl drin, falls Du diese aus dem Objekt rausholst. Wie gesagt wichtig wird Text oder Zahl erwartet.

                        Im meinem Screenshot unten siehst Du ja, dass mit einer Zahl und nicht mit einem Text geprüft wird: https://forum.iobroker.net/post/985120

                        M 1 Reply Last reply Reply Quote 0
                        • M
                          mhuber @mickym last edited by mhuber

                          @mickym Also schicken müsste ich wie es aussieht folgendes "{"save_recall":"0","scenenumber":3}" genau wie oben wo Du mir gezeigt hast wie ich das Attribut raus ziehe, wenn ich einen Text sende bekomme ich diesen Fehler -> Must supply a value object of {save_recall, scenenumber}'
                          Weiß jetzt nicht ob ich mich da richtig ausdrücke...

                          mickym 1 Reply Last reply Reply Quote 0
                          • mickym
                            mickym Most Active @mhuber last edited by mickym

                            @mhuber Ja aber wenn Du diesen String in den Datenpunkt so eingeben kannst - also über die Adminoberfläche dann sollte es ja auch als Text so funktionieren.

                            Ansonsten machst mal um Deinen Text noch so eine Konvertierung:

                            dada2727-a677-4e41-be1b-eb5abf1ba0ab-image.png

                            ich kann Dir sonst leider bei diesem Puzzlen nicht weiterhelfen. Wenn sonst ein Objekt als JSON erwartet wird und Du das so eingeben kannst in der Adminoberfläche dann sollte das so klappen. Oder nutze NodeRed - da gibts nicht dauernd irgendwelche Überraschungen, wie konvertiert wird.

                            M 2 Replies Last reply Reply Quote 0
                            • M
                              mhuber @mickym last edited by

                              @mickym danke versuch ich

                              1 Reply Last reply Reply Quote 0
                              • M
                                mhuber @mickym last edited by

                                @mickym sagte in KNX Szenen im iobroker auswerten:

                                @mhuber Ja aber wenn Du diesen String in den Datenpunkt so eingeben kannst - also über die Adminoberfläche dann sollte es ja auch als Text so funktionieren.

                                Ansonsten machst mal um Deinen Text noch so eine Konvertierung:

                                dada2727-a677-4e41-be1b-eb5abf1ba0ab-image.png

                                ich kann Dir sonst leider bei diesem Puzzlen nicht weiterhelfen. Wenn sonst ein Objekt als JSON erwartet wird und Du das so eingeben kannst in der Adminoberfläche dann sollte das so klappen. Oder nutze NodeRed - da gibts nicht dauernd irgendwelche Überraschungen, wie konvertiert wird.

                                Node Red muss ich mir mal mehr Zeit nehmen, muss mal auf die schnelle alle IFTTT <-> GIRA/KNX umbauen nachdem die Schnittstelle tot ist. Danke dir aber, hat nun mit deinem funktioniert und eh auch mit meinem, hab mich nur vertippt 😞 sorry

                                1 Reply Last reply Reply Quote 0
                                • First post
                                  Last post

                                Support us

                                ioBroker
                                Community Adapters
                                Donate

                                444
                                Online

                                32.0k
                                Users

                                80.4k
                                Topics

                                1.3m
                                Posts

                                4
                                27
                                1203
                                Loading More Posts
                                • Oldest to Newest
                                • Newest to Oldest
                                • Most Votes
                                Reply
                                • Reply as topic
                                Log in to reply
                                Community
                                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                The ioBroker Community 2014-2023
                                logo